France boasts iconic baguettes characterized by a crispy crust and airy interior—staples in French culture.
Italy's ciabatta–meaning "slipper," is known for its elongated shape and chewy texture, perfect for dipping.
Germany's pretzels (with a distinctive knot shape) are popular snacks symbolizing good luck and prosperity.
In India, naan—a leavened flatbread—complements savory dishes and is traditionally baked in a tandoor oven.
Mexico's tortillas (a staple) are versatile flatbreads made from corn or wheat—integral to Mexican cuisine.
Japan's melon pan (a sweet bread with a cookie crust) is beloved for its unique appearance and taste.
Morocco's khubz, a round flatbread, accompanies meals—playing a crucial role in Moroccan culinary traditions.
